Why these movies?
The story pattern: These narratives typically follow a linear descent. A passionate but desperate romance forms as a response to a harsh environment. The characters, often from the working class, see crime as their only viable escape route. This choice triggers a chain of events that escalates in tension and violence, culminating in a tragic and irreversible outcome that underscores the futility of their struggle.
Why they belong together: These films are grouped together because they share a deeply melancholic and gritty atmosphere, a high-stakes emotional core centered on a doomed romance, and a plot structure where hopeful beginnings are systematically crushed by the weight of a corrupt and unforgiving world.
